Least Common Multiple of 20944 and 20949 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 20944 and 20949, than apply into the LCM equation.

GCF(20944,20949) = 1
LCM(20944,20949) = ( 20944 × 20949) / 1
LCM(20944,20949) = 438755856 / 1
LCM(20944,20949) = 438755856
